Глава 10. Первоначальная настройка LVS

Установив Red Hat Enterprise Linux, для настройки LVS маршрутизаторов и реальных серверов в LVS кластере вы должны выполнить некоторые действия. В этой главе подробно рассмотрены эти первоначальные действия.

ЗамечаниеЗамечание
 

LVS маршрутизатор, который становится активным узлом при запуске кластера, здесь также называется первичным узлом. Настраивая LVS кластер, используйте Piranha Configuration Tool на первичном узле.

10.1. Настройка служб на LVS маршрутизаторах

Программа инсталляции Red Hat Enterprise Linux устанавливает все компоненты, необходимые для построения LVS-кластера, но перед настройкой кластера должны быть запущены соответствующие службы. Настройте запуск соответствующих служб при загрузке обоих LVS-маршрутизаторов. В Red Hat Enterprise Linux для этого предназначены три основных инструмента: программа командной строки chkconfig, программа ntsysv, основанная на ncurses, и графическое приложение Services Configuration Tool. Всем этим инструментам требуются права root.

ПодсказкаПодсказка
 

Чтобы получить права root, откройте приглашение оболочки и введите следующую команду, а затем пароль root:

su -

На LVS маршрутизаторах при загрузке системы необходимо запустить три службы:

Если вы используете в кластере многопортовые службы или метки межсетевого экрана, вы также должны включить службу iptables.

Лучше настроить запуск этих служб на уровнях выполнения 3 и 5. Для этого воспользуйтесь chkconfig и выполните для каждой службы следующую команду:

/sbin/chkconfig --level 35 демон on

В приведенной выше команде, замените демон именем запускаемой службы. Для получения списка служб в системе, а также уровня, на котором они запускаются, выполните следующую команду:

/sbin/chkconfig --list

ПредупреждениеПредупреждение
 

При выполнении настройки службы с помощью chkconfig сама служба не запускается. Для запуска службы воспользуйтесь командой /sbin/service. В разделе 10.3 Запуск службы Piranha Configuration Tool вы найдёте пример использования команды /sbin/service.

За дополнительной информацией об уровнях выполнения и настройке служб с помощью ntsysv и Services Configuration Tool, обратитесь к главе «Управление доступом к службам» в Руководстве по системному администрированию Red Hat Enterprise Linux.